The RPS Summer Exhibition will open at RPS Gallery, Bristol, from 1 July - 28 August 2023.
The closing date to enter your images is Sunday 22 January 2023, 23:59 GMT

- Entry is open to RPS members, UK and worldwide
- Entries welcomed across the broad range of photographic interests and genres
- Techniques using film and alternative photographic processes encouraged
- Each online entry consists of 4 single images
- Files should be under 10MB in size, submitted as JPEG files, in sRGB colour space. Images can be scans from film or prints if your work uses alternative or traditional photographic processes
- Entry cost: £15
- Entries will be reviewed anonymously by the experienced RPS staff team alongside RPS President, Simon Hill HonFRPS in February 2023. The team will be focussed on including the broadest selection of work to represent the creative community of members at all stages of their photographic journey
- Early-bird Prize: Enter before Friday 2 December to be included in the Early-bird Prize Draw to win a rare signed artist copy of the photobook ‘Squaring the Circles of Confusion’ by Zelda Cheatle and RPS. Zelda recently received the Outstanding Contribution to Photography Award from the RPS

RPS Gallery, Bristol, United Kingdom
RPS Gallery is situated in the photography hub of Bristol alongside the Martin Parr Foundation. Previous exhibitions have included Squaring the Circles of Confusion: Neo-Pictorialism in the 21st Century, Generations: Portraits of Holocaust Survivors, IN PROGRESS: Laia Abril - Hoda Afshar - Widline Cadet - Adama Jalloh - Alba Zari; Jack Latham's Sugar Paper Theories and Mandy Barker's Altered Ocean.
